Temperature-Controlled Drying v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Excessive water damage (standing water above 1 inch) No Yes Excessive water can lead to structural damage and health hazards.
Visible mold growth No Yes Mold growth can be hazardous to your health and needs professional remediation.
Water damage affecting multiple rooms No Yes Water damage in multiple rooms needs a coordinated response to prevent further damage.
High humidity levels (above 60%) Maybe Yes High humidity can lead to mold growth and structural damage; a professional assessment is recommended.
Minor water damage (limited to a single room) Maybe No Minor water damage may be manageable with DIY efforts, but it's essential to monitor for signs of further damage.
Water damage affecting a home's foundation No Yes Water damage affecting the foundation can be catastrophic; a professional response is crucial.

With Temperature-Controlled Drying, it's always best to err on the side of caution. If you're unsure about the extent of the damage or the best course of action, call a professional to ensure your home and family's safety and well-being.

Temperature-Controlled Drying Cost in Madrid, IA

The cost of Temperature-Controlled Drying services can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ates are free and based on a thorough assessment of your home's needs. Here are some typical price ranges for common Temperature-Controlled Drying services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 - $2,500 Size of affected area, level of water saturation, equipment requirements
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 - $5,000 Size of affected area, number of drying units required, duration of drying process
Cleaning and Sanitizing $500 - $2,000 Size of affected area, level of contamination, equipment requirements
Final Inspection and Touch-ups $200 - $1,000 Size of affected area, complexity of repairs, number of touch-ups required
24/7 Emergency Response $0 - $500 Severity of emergency, time of day, distance from our service area

Keep in mind that these are estimates and actual costs may vary based on your home's specific needs. Get a free, on-site assessment to find out the exact cost of our Temperature-Controlled Drying services.
